The biggest difference on all the GY’s (beside midsole color) is the 2014 ones have an unmatched shape. NB had their top shoemakers craft those and the NV’s when they first reissued and it shows. Prob next to impossible to find DS pairs at this point tho. Also I’m not sure how accurate your thoughts are on the GY2 coming back next year. The only NB’s on a guaranteed 5 year rotation are the 1300JP2.
I did notice something like you are talking about in this article as it goes to quality https://www.thomaslindie.com/blog/2015/06/26/new-balance-997gy2. This article compares the GY and GY2 and in the 6th picture from the top it show them side by side. Looking at the suede that wraps around the heal you can see that the GY2 is not cut as cleanly and the stitching is not the same quality as the GY either. I was hoping that was a one off bad pair but I guess from what you are saying the GY2 aren't as well made as the original 2014 release of the GY. I was trying to find that article to link for you yesterday but I couldn’t remember who wrote it. 2014 are gonna be tough to find DS but one giveaway is that the should come in the old blue/white/red box.
E795DFF5-E1FF-4944-9F82-32528E2F4BEC.jpeg

All the other GY’s (not GY2) would have come in the new grey boxes iirc. Those two links in your earlier post are likely the 2019 re-release.

A 997GY is imo the best grey NB and the material quality should still be top notch on the new releases even if the shape isn’t exactly as sharp as it could be.
